WebKitchen Hoods. The first step to properly cleaning a hood is to tape the electrical outlets and cover all cooking surfaces with sheet plastic. This will protect the surfaces of the hood from grease and chemical spraying during cleaning service. Next, remove the hood filters and clean them separately. Web31 dec. 2024 · Soak the fan blades in warm, soapy water – or, if they are dishwasher-safe, run them through a cycle in your dishwasher. 5. Dry the fan blades with a microfiber towel. 6. Reinsert the fan blades and reattach the fan blade covers. 7. Insert the blower back into your range hood. After you reinsert the blower, you’re done.

Web14 sep. 2024 · For a quick clean of the kitchen, dip a paper towel or tissue in the vinegar solution and simply wipe the surfaces clean. To thoroughly clean filters using vinegar, fill a small tub filled with hot boiling water, add 1-2 cups of vinegar, and mix well.
